  1. Key Idea: Denticity of ligand is defined as donor sites or number of ligating groups.

The given ligand is tetradentate. It contains four donor atoms. It can bind through two nitrogen and two oxygen atom to the central metal ion.

Ligand bound to the central atom or ion through coordinate bond in the coordination entity. It act as a Lewis base. The attacking site of the given ligand is given in bold.
